Conor McGregor Longtime Friend Sues For Millions ... Over Proper 12 Whiskey

Conor McGregor's close friend and training partner claims the UFC superstar screwed him out of millions over his Proper No. 12 Irish Whiskey ... and now, he's suing to get what he believes he deserves.

MMA fighter and boxer Artem Lobov filed the suit ... claiming he was the mastermind behind Conor's successful Irish whiskey brand. Lobov says he was promised a 5% cut of the company for his efforts ... but when McGregor and his partners sold their stake for $600 million in 2021, he was left with nothing.

Conor reportedly raked in around $150 million as a result of the deal ... and Lobov previously claimed McGregor offered him $1 million, but he declined.

Lobov's attorney, Dermot McNamara, released a statement on the lawsuit ... saying, "My client is a retired professional fighter with a master’s degree from DCU in Finance and Capital Markets."

"We have issued High Court proceedings on his behalf to enforce an agreement with Mr. McGregor regarding the Proper No. Twelve whiskey brand."

"My client was the initial creator and co-founder of the concept to launch an Irish whiskey brand associated with Mr. McGregor."

Karen J. Kessler, a spokesperson for Conor, refutes Lobov's claim ... telling TMZ Sports, "Proper No. Twelve Irish Whiskey was created, developed, branded and tirelessly promoted by Conor McGregor."

"Any suggestion that the plaintiff has a claim to Proper No. Twelve is incorrect."

Dillon Danis Socked In Face In Wild Brawl ... After Altercation W/ KSI

Dillon Danis -- a former Bellator fighter and Conor McGregor's good pal -- was punched in the eye during a wild altercation outside of a boxing event on Friday ... just minutes after he had a crazy run-in with KSI.

Here's the deal ... KSI and a bunch of other famed fighters and celeb boxers were at a hotel conference room in Austin, Texas for the weigh-ins for the YouTubers Misfits Series 3 event this weekend -- when Danis rolled up from the crowd to confront KSI.

Video shows the two traded verbal barbs -- and a flurry of threats -- before Danis knocked KSI's hat off his head and then threw a cup of cold coffee in his face.

KSI attempted to go after Danis -- but was held back. Danis, meanwhile, bolted from the area with his entourage and eventually made his way out of the hotel.

Once outside, though, former Bellator fighter Anthony Taylor yelled at Danis for going after KSI at the event ... and then repeatedly attempted to strike him.

Ultimately, Taylor threw a huge right hand that landed squarely on Danis' face.

Then all hell broke loose -- with seemingly everyone outside throwing punches. At one point, it appeared one member of Danis' entourage suffered a bloody lip from a blow to the mouth.

The fighting died down after several moments -- and peace was restored. Danis told a cameraman on the scene he was fine.

Of course, both Danis and Taylor are no strangers to these kinds of antics at fighting events. Danis was just involved in a tiff with Nate Diaz at UFC 281 ... while Taylor got into a street fight before a Floyd Mayweather celeb boxing event in Dubai earlier this month.

Car Jiujitsu Man Nearly Chokes Opp W/ Seat Belt ... An Actual Seat Belt!!

Screw a cage ... two Jiujitsu practitioners fought inside a convertible, and one of the men nearly choked his opponent unconscious using an actual seat belt from the car -- and the video is wild!

The competitors were Kalinkin Kir and Leonid Fedorenko ... and the event was Punch Club Car Jiujitsu. The location isn't known ... but Russia is a good bet.

The fight started with the two men each sitting in a front seat. When the bell rang, Kir was somehow able to wrap the passenger side seatbelt around Leonid's neck ... as KK squeezed as hard as he could.

The belt looked incredibly tight, but somehow, Leonid didn't tap and was eventually able to fight out of the position.

The final violent touch ... the promotion uses Grand Theft Auto-style text and graphics.

Seatbelts are nothing new in jiujitsu ... but not like this.

In traditional jiujitsu, a "seatbelt" is a position of control when the person in the dominant position (top) locks their hands across the chest of the competitor much like a seat belt strap.

Of course, choking your opponent with an actual seat belt is very different.

Car jiujitsu isn't the only crazy event Punch Club has put on. They've also done car MMA and phone booth boxing (it looks exactly like you think it would).

It's unclear who ultimately won the car jiujitsu fight.

Frankie Edgar Beating UFC Legend Was 'Bittersweet' ... Says Opponent Chris Gutierrez

Chris Gutierrez is fresh off the biggest win of his career ... but, he says the moment was actually bittersweet, 'cause he retired UFC legend Frankie Edgar -- someone he admired as a young fan of MMA.

31-year-old Gutierrez, who came into UFC 281 as an unranked fighter, knocked out number 12 ranked bantamweight, 41-year-old Edgar, about halfway through the first round of their contest with a perfectly placed knee. It was the last fight of Frankie's Hall of Fame career.

"It's definitely bittersweet. I knew I still had a job to do, but at the end of the day, I didn't enjoy ... It was bittersweet. I gotta do what I gotta do and I won the fight but no one really likes to see a champion go down like that. It hurt me a bit. It did."

Chris says Edgar was someone he looked up to as a young MMA fan ... and the former champ actually inspired him.

"The reality is it was an honor to share the cage with him, an honor to share the Octagon. He's someone that I grew up watching from the beginning. He was the little engine that could. A smaller guy taking on these giants and he would come out on top. He would find a way. He inspired me as a kid to kind of push through life."

With the win over Edgar, Gutierrez cracked the top 15 ... and now sits in the 13th position. Chris is in the midst of a 4 fight win streak ... and hasn't lost since 2018 (he fought to a draw in August 2020).

We asked Gutierrez who he wants next ... and he had some ideas.

"I already have three people on my mind. Pedro Munhoz, Dominick Cruz, or Rob Font would be some good ones," Chris says.

But, no matter what happens from here ... Chris is grateful for all his success.

"To be honest I never envisioned myself being where I'm at in life so every day is like a blessing."

As for Frankie ... he goes down as one of the greatest fighters in UFC history.

UFC Anthony 'Rumble' Johnson ... Dead at 38

Anthony "Rumble" Johnson has died ... this according to several prominent figures in the MMA community.

The former UFC fighter reportedly passed away this weekend after battling an undisclosed disease he's apparently been dealing with for quite a while. Unclear what it might be, though ... the rest of the details surrounding his death have yet to be released.

UFC's Michael Chiesa sent out a post for condolences, writing ... "RIP Anthony “Rumble” Johnson. One of the most prolific KO artists our sport has ever seen. My prayers go out to his family and everyone affected by this tragedy."

Other MMA fighters and journalists also posted tons of tributes for the guy ... the news seems to have shocked just about everyone, as Rumble's been out of the spotlight for a while.

One notable remembrance came from Daniel Cormier, who faced Rumble in the Octagon a couple different times. He writes, "Rest Easy my brother. For a guy who struck fear in so many peoples heart Anthony Johnson was a caring person. From random text to check ins during loss. What a person he was, Rumble will be missed. Sometimes life doesn’t seem fair. Horrible news."

What DC's referring to is the fact that Rumble was notorious for his sheer strength and force -- which translated to brutal knockouts that he'd often put on display in his prime. One good punch could put a guy to sleep, and he certainly had a rep for trying to prove that in bouts.

His record was incredible in its day ... 23 wins, 17 of which were by KO or TKO. He only had 6 losses. Rumble competed in several UFC events over the years -- dating back to 2006 -- but he never won a title. For a while, he was ranked #1 in his weight class, pre-retirement. He parted ways with the UFC intermittently, but officially cut ties in 2020 to join Bellator MMA.

Rumble fought at different levels ... middleweight, welterweight, light heavyweight and eventually heavy in his later years. He had the most success in the latter classes.

He was 38.

Zion Clark Taking MMA Fight ... Despite Being Born Without Legs

"It's the same as it was wrestling for me. I just wrestle against able-bodied people, and I beat able-bodied people. Now I'm fighting able-bodied people, and I'm gonna knock out able-bodied people. It's as simple as that. I'm a fighter."

Zion Clark is once again proving there's absolutely NOTHING he can't do -- despite being born without legs -- the former All-American wrestler tells us his next crazy accomplishment ... is taking an MMA fight!

"I'm trying to run this s**t up! It's not just a rinky-dink fight. This s**t's going on pay-per-view. This shit is a legit sanctioned fight," Zion told Babcock and Mojo on the "TMZ Sports" TV show (airs weekdays on FS1), adding, "It's gonna be big!"

There's a good chance you've seen or heard about the 25-year-old's incredible story.

Clark was born in Ohio in 1997 with a rare birth defect called Cadual Regression Syndrome which caused him to be born without legs. Zion was put up for adoption after he was born. He bounced around the foster care system.

In elementary school Clark was introduced to wrestling ... but he wasn't very good at first. In fact, he didn't win a single match for years. But, after meeting his H.S. wrestling coach, Zion and the man developed a bond, and ZC's wrestling ability improved dramatically.

As a senior, he finished 33-15 ... wrestling against kids who had four limbs. Clark then went to Kent State, where he continued his successful wrestling career.

Zion's now training for the 2024 Olympics ... where he'd like to wrestle. He's also gunning to compete in the Paralympics in wheelchair racing ... where he's one of the most elite racers in the world.

He's also known as the "fastest man on two hands" ... Zion was a track champ in high school, too.

Clark also recently set two Guinness World Records ... for highest box jump (record was 24 inches. Zion jumped 33) with the hands and most diamond push-ups (248 in under 3 minutes).

As for Clark's MMA fight ... it's scheduled to go down December 17. Zion says he doesn't even know his opponent's name ... that's how unbothered he is about the fight.

Adesanya vs. Pereira Former Opponent Picks Winner ... Only Man To Defeat Both

Israel Adesanya vs. Alex Pereira is going down tonight at UFC 281 ... and not a damn person knows who's going to win.

But, there's one fighter who not only faced the men (others have), he beat them both (something no one else has done) ... Jason Wilnis, former Glory middleweight champion. Wilnis is 1-0 against Israel (decision win, 2017) ... and 2-1 against Alex (decision win in 2015, TKO win in 2012).

TMZ Sports talked to Wilnis ... and we asked him to compare the two world-class fighters.

First, who hits harder?

"I can say, from my experience, that Alex Pereira hits harder, man. His punches aren't normal, man."

And, Wilnis says it isn't just punching power where AP has the edge ... he's got the overall strength advantage, too.

"The last time I fought [Pereira], he was so strong. You can see he put in work in the last years. He was too strong, too quick, so yeah, I think Pereira gives me bigger problems right now."

As for who's going to win, fans and experts alike are torn, and so is Wilnis.

"It's hard to say, man, but if I go for the experience, you know, Adesanya got the experience. He got the smarter moves but if I go for the hunger, the beast, it's Pereira. He's very hungry, so it's difficult to say," Jason told us.

But, when push comes to shove, he's going with Pereira, because Adesanya has already reached the MMA mountaintop, but Alex hasn't.

"I would say Pereira, man, for the hunger."

Of course, Adesanya, despite being the undisputed middleweight champ and a bonafide superstar, he isn't exactly lacking hunger ... and with teammate Alex Volkanovski, he may well be the best pound-for-pound MMA fighter on the planet.
